Palin's memoir 'due out next spring'
Washington, May 13 (ANI): A memoir chronicling both Alaska Governor Sarah Palin's political and personal life will be published in spring 2010, publishing sources said.
Even after her rocky run as last year's Republican vice presidential candidate, Palin has continued to be media's favourite topic.
The book includes Plain's reflections on balancing her time as a working mother, recognizing the war's impact with her son serving combat in Iraq, having a child with a disability, and supporting her teenage daughter through an unplanned pregnancy, reports The Politico.
The book is to be published by HarperCollins Publishers.
Zondervan will co-publish for the Christian book market.
However, according to sources, the tome's title is not yet decided.
The deal was negotiated by Brian Murray, President and CEO of HarperCollins Publishers, with Robert B. Barnett of Williams and Connolly. (ANI)
